
According to Goal, Newcastle have now made a move for Arthur Cabral, who is also a target for West Ham and Leeds.
What’s the story?
Well, Goal believe Newcastle have made contact with FC Basel over a deal for the Brazilian forward.
Xavi and Barcelona are also interested in his services.
Newcastle are aware that FC Basel want €15m (£12.8m) for the 23-year-old, and are ready to make them an offer close to that figure.
Goal add that West Ham have also made contact with FC Basel over a deal for Cabral, who has a contract with the Swiss giants until 2023.
Elsewhere, it was ESPN Brasil who claimed that Leeds and Marcelo Bielsa have put the South American striker on their radar.
You can see why so many clubs are interested in Cabral.
So far this season, the FC Basel No.10 has scored 25 goals in 26 games, while also providing eight assists.
